Cult classic Wet Hot American Summer is back — ten years later. Actually, its been sixteen years since the original movie premiered in theaters. Now, Netflix has reprised the comedic camp-based picture and turned it into an eight-part television series. The upcoming show serves as a sequel to both the ‘01 film and the 2015 prequel Wet Hot American Summer: First Day of Camp. When Camp Firewood has its 10-year reunion, the campers and counselors return to embark on more mayhem at their fictional Maine summer camp. It’ll be interesting to see what everyone is doing in their professional and personal lives. Michael Ian Black, Molly Shannon, Paul Rudd, Janeane Garofalo, and Michael Showalter join new cast members Alyssa Milano, Adam Scott, Samm Levine, and more in Wet Hot American Summer: Ten Years Later.
Look for the series to stream on Netflix beginning August 4.
